
Authorities are continuing their search for the man believed to be responsible for the deaths of a woman and her two daughters in New Lisbon.
The Juneau County Sheriff’s Office reports that over 170 tips have been received in the hunt for 47-year-old Virgil Thew.
Law enforcement officials launched a manhunt for Thew following the discovery of Elizabeth Kolba and her two daughters, aged 12 and 13, who were found dead on December 30th.
Investigators are urging residents to stay vigilant and report any suspicious activity related to outbuildings, seasonal homes, or other structures on their property.
Officials caution that Thew is considered armed and dangerous, advising anyone who spots him to avoid approaching and to call 911 immediately.
